In the name of Allah the most Beneficient The most merciful peace and blessings upon his beloved prophet Muhammad(SAW)


As a human being If someone hurts us, we are naturally inclined to teach them a lesson, as supposed to forgiving them. We love to give someone what they deserved. Or worse we want to pay them back double the amount of what was inflicted on us. But this is not of the Quran and Hadith. Allah urged us to forgive each other, his prophet lived an examplary life of by forgiving those who wronged him.

A believer is a forgiver

The believers are those who spend in charity during ease and hardship and who restrain their anger and pardon the people, for Allah loves the doers of good.
Surat Ali Imran 3:134

Forgive If you want Allah's forgiveness

"...and let them pardon and overlook. Would you not like that Allah should forgive you? And Allah is Forgiving and Merciful. Q.24.22

Forgive! For Allah shall recompense

Say to those who believe that they should forgive those who expect not the days of Allah, as it is for Him to recompense people for what they have earned.
Surat Al-Jathiyah 45:14

Verily, the Hour (judgement day) is coming, so forgive them with gracious forgiveness.
SuratAl-Hijr 15:85


Hadith:
Anas ibn Malik reported: A Jewish woman came to the Messenger of Allah, peace and blessings be upon him, with a poisoned sheep and he ate from it. She was brought to him and he asked her about it. She said, “I wanted to kill you.” The Prophet said, “Allah has given you no authority over me.” It was said, “Should we kill her?” The Prophet said, “No.” I continued to see the effects of the poison upon the Messenger of Allah.


Charity does not decrease wealth, no one forgives except that Allah increases his honor, and no one humbles himself for the sake of Allah except that Allah raises his status.Sahih Muslim 2588,

Uqbah ibn Amir reported: The Messenger of Allah, peace and blessings be upon him, said: O Uqbah, reconcile whoever cuts you off, give to whoever deprives you, and pardon whoever wrongs you. Musnad Ahmad 16999

If Allah's messanger can forgive the jewish woman who poised him, why can't we forgive others? No matter was done to us? We must follow the Sunnah of our beloved prophet of Allah in forgiving others and it is also Also Allah's command. Allah knows best .
